Can aldehydes and ketones ( hexoses and pentoses) both become pyranoses and furanoses?

It looks like only aldehhexoses such as glucose can form pyransose rings and only ketohexoses such as fructose can form furanose rings?Am i correct?

Or what sugars can form into the 5 or 6 member rings???
 
Aldoses and ketoses, both pentose and hexose, can all form both pyranoses and furanoses. One form will be more favored at equilibrium depending on the sugar.
